22 /* This structure contains hooks for the debug information output
23 functions, accessed through the global instance debug_hooks set in
24 toplev.c according to command line options. */
25 struct gcc_debug_hooks
27 /* Initialize debug output. MAIN_FILENAME is the name of the main
28 input file. */
29 void (* init) (const char *main_filename);
31 /* Output debug symbols. */
32 void (* finish) (const char *main_filename);
34 /* Macro defined on line LINE with name and expansion TEXT. */
35 void (* define) (unsigned int line, const char *text);
37 /* MACRO undefined on line LINE. */
38 void (* undef) (unsigned int line, const char *macro);
40 /* Record the beginning of a new source file FILE from LINE number
41 in the previous one. */
42 void (* start_source_file) (unsigned int line, const char *file);
44 /* Record the resumption of a source file. LINE is the line number
45 in the source file we are returning to. */
46 void (* end_source_file) (unsigned int line);
48 /* Record the beginning of block N, counting from 1 and not
49 including the function-scope block, at LINE. */
50 void (* begin_block) (unsigned int line, unsigned int n);
52 /* Record the end of a block. Arguments as for begin_block. */
53 void (* end_block) (unsigned int line, unsigned int n);
55 /* Returns nonzero if it is appropriate not to emit any debugging
56 information for BLOCK, because it doesn't contain any
57 instructions. This may not be the case for blocks containing
58 nested functions, since we may actually call such a function even
59 though the BLOCK information is messed up. Defaults to true. */
60 bool (* ignore_block) (const_tree);
62 /* Record a source file location at (FILE, LINE, DISCRIMINATOR). */
63 void (* source_line) (unsigned int line, const char *file,
64 int discriminator);
66 /* Called at start of prologue code. LINE is the first line in the
67 function. This has been given the same prototype as source_line,
68 so that the source_line hook can be substituted if appropriate. */
69 void (* begin_prologue) (unsigned int line, const char *file);
71 /* Called at end of prologue code. LINE is the first line in the
72 function. */
73 void (* end_prologue) (unsigned int line, const char *file);
75 /* Record end of epilogue code. */
76 void (* end_epilogue) (unsigned int line, const char *file);
78 /* Called at start of function DECL, before it is declared. */
79 void (* begin_function) (tree decl);
81 /* Record end of function. LINE is highest line number in function. */
82 void (* end_function) (unsigned int line);
84 /* Debug information for a function DECL. This might include the
85 function name (a symbol), its parameters, and the block that
86 makes up the function's body, and the local variables of the
87 function. */
88 void (* function_decl) (tree decl);
90 /* Debug information for a global DECL. Called from toplev.c after
91 compilation proper has finished. */
92 void (* global_decl) (tree decl);
94 /* Debug information for a type DECL. Called from toplev.c after
95 compilation proper, also from various language front ends to
96 record built-in types. The second argument is properly a
97 boolean, which indicates whether or not the type is a "local"
98 type as determined by the language. (It's not a boolean for
99 legacy reasons.) */
100 void (* type_decl) (tree decl, int local);
102 /* Debug information for imported modules and declarations. */
103 void (* imported_module_or_decl) (tree decl, tree name,
104 tree context, bool child);
106 /* DECL is an inline function, whose body is present, but which is
107 not being output at this point. */
108 void (* deferred_inline_function) (tree decl);
110 /* DECL is an inline function which is about to be emitted out of
111 line. The hook is useful to, e.g., emit abstract debug info for
112 the inline before it gets mangled by optimization. */
113 void (* outlining_inline_function) (tree decl);
115 /* Called from final_scan_insn for any CODE_LABEL insn whose
116 LABEL_NAME is non-null. */
117 void (* label) (rtx);
119 /* Called after the start and before the end of writing a PCH file.
120 The parameter is 0 if after the start, 1 if before the end. */
121 void (* handle_pch) (unsigned int);
123 /* Called from final_scan_insn for any NOTE_INSN_VAR_LOCATION note. */
124 void (* var_location) (rtx);
126 /* Called from final_scan_insn if there is a switch between hot and cold
127 text sections. */
128 void (* switch_text_section) (void);
130 /* Called from grokdeclarator. Replaces the anonymous name with the
131 type name. */
132 void (* set_name) (tree, tree);
134 /* This is 1 if the debug writer wants to see start and end commands for the
135 main source files, and 0 otherwise. */
136 int start_end_main_source_file;
